Israeli Skiers Secure Three Medals at World Championships

By רותם פלדברג
Translated & summarized from Sport5 by baba
The story · English

The Israeli delegation at the U19 Water Ski World Championships in the Netherlands has achieved significant success, securing three medals on Saturday. Yam Lev earned a silver medal in the senior slalom competition, while Moshiko Tzadeka took home a bronze in the same event. Eliav Shemer completed the medal haul with a bronze in the U19 slalom.

Lev finished the senior final in second place with a score of three buoys at 58 km/h on a 9.75-meter rope. Tzadeka, a veteran competitor, joined him on the podium by finishing third with five buoys at 58 km/h on a 10.25-meter rope.

In the U19 slalom, Eliav Shemer secured the bronze medal after achieving 2.25 buoys at 58 km/h on an 11.25-meter rope in the final. Another Israeli competitor, Gregory Dubjevich, placed seventh.

The Israeli team is not yet finished competing. Olga Trebinka will participate in the women's tricks final, and Liza Dubjevich will compete in the women's jump final on Sunday, with hopes of adding more accolades for Israel at the start of the new year.

Ma'oz Tal, CEO of the Water Ski Association, expressed his satisfaction, stating, "Two medals, silver and bronze, at the senior World Championships and another medal in the U19 category, we couldn't have asked for more." He highlighted the exceptional performance of the Israeli athletes, noting Israel's consistent dominance in world slalom over the past decade.

Erick Kaplan, President and CEO of "Il"at," the umbrella organization for non-Olympic sports, congratulated the medalists, calling the achievement "a wonderful gift for the holiday" and expressing pride in the entire delegation. He also wished luck to Trebinka and Dubjevich in their upcoming finals.
